Skip to content

Instantly share code, notes, and snippets.

@parzibyte
Created April 6, 2018 15:03
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save parzibyte/02a6c5551a40f172c331a7af36e6d95c to your computer and use it in GitHub Desktop.
Save parzibyte/02a6c5551a40f172c331a7af36e6d95c to your computer and use it in GitHub Desktop.
def obtener_representacion_ascii(caracter):
return ord(caracter)
def obtener_representacion_binaria(numero):
return bin(numero)[2:].zfill(8)
def obtener_lista_de_bits(texto):
lista = []
for letra in texto:
representacion_ascii = obtener_representacion_ascii(letra)
representacion_binaria = obtener_representacion_binaria(representacion_ascii)
for bit in representacion_binaria:
lista.append(bit)
return lista
print("Hola en bits es")
print(obtener_lista_de_bits("Hola"))
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ment